Transaction 80e545f3a88bc3661a720e21c5ffef58bbb3031e14237e57ea1daa3fc320dca2

1 Input
2 Outputs
  • 80e545f3a88bc3661a720e21c5ffef58bbb3031e14237e57ea1daa3fc320dca2:0
  • value  5614255
    address  38ywn4v9xZVEPmXanx9eCvyVbtzmNKkwuh
  • 80e545f3a88bc3661a720e21c5ffef58bbb3031e14237e57ea1daa3fc320dca2:1
  • value  283240
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c